Cookie16688
这个作者很懒,什么都没留下…
展开
-
KMP算法详解+可运行C程序(每行注释,超详细)
KMP算法是一种字符串匹配算法,它可以在一个文本串中查找一个模式串是否出现。以下是一个简单的C语言实现KMP算法的示例代码。原创 2023-04-10 22:16:44 · 184 阅读 · 1 评论 -
C语言编写:将AB两个非递减链表进行合并为C,C也为非递减链表。(每一行都有注释,超详细)
C语言编写:将AB两个非递减链表进行合并为C,C也为非递减链表。(每一行都有注释,超详细)原创 2023-04-09 20:42:54 · 300 阅读 · 0 评论 -
A B为两个非递减链表,设计算法将A B合并为C,使C也为非递减链表
该程序首先创建了两个链表A和B,分别包含1、3、5和2、4、6这六个数字。然后调用mergeLists()函数将它们合并成一个新的链表C,并打印C的所有元素。最后释放内存空间,防止内存泄漏。原创 2023-04-09 16:38:57 · 81 阅读 · 0 评论 -
用C语言写一个程序,实现两个三维数组的相加
如果要将两个三维数组 A 和 B 相加,并将结果保存到一个三维数组 C 中。以下是一个示例程序:原创 2023-04-09 15:57:24 · 208 阅读 · 0 评论 -
C程序为什么最后要加一个return 0
需要注意的是,在main函数中使用return语句返回一个整数值是可选的,因为编译器会自动将程序的返回值设置为0。但是,显式地使用return语句可以提高代码的可读性和清晰度,也可以明确地指定程序的返回值,因此建议在main函数中使用return语句来显式地指定程序的返回值。因此,为了明确指定程序的返回值,C程序最后通常会加上一条return语句,其中的参数就是程序的返回值。如果程序执行结束时没有遇到错误,一般会返回0作为程序的返回值,因此常见的写法是在main函数的最后添加一条return 0;原创 2023-04-09 15:17:02 · 4202 阅读 · 1 评论 -
假设A和B都是二维数组,用C来接收A和B的相加结果
如果要将两个二维数组 A 和 B 相加,并将结果保存到一个二维数组 C 中,可以使用类似于下面的程序的方法来实现。以下是一个示例程序:原创 2023-04-09 15:06:15 · 73 阅读 · 0 评论 -
C语言写一个10进制转2进制的程序
C语言写一个10进制转2进制的程序原创 2023-04-09 11:02:29 · 270 阅读 · 0 评论